<optionvalue="${k.key }"${KPIThis.parent.parent.thisId==k.key ? "selected" : ""}>${k.value}</option>
放了一周没解决的问题,原来是vue无法监听动态新增属性的变化,用 this.$set()就行 <el-selectv-model="model.Id"placeholder="名称"@change="handleChange"><el-optionv-for="item in list":key="item.Id":label="item.Name":value="item.Id"/></el-select>data() { return { model:{ Id:0 } }...
el-select 的动态加载功能: 1. 理解 el-select 组件的基本用法和属性 el-select 是Element UI 提供的下拉选择框组件,它支持多选、搜索、远程搜索等功能。对于动态加载数据,我们通常关注的是它的 v-model(绑定选中值)、filterable(是否可搜索)、remote(是否远程搜索)、remote-method(远程搜索方法)等属性。
<optionvalue="${k.key }"${KPIThis.parent.parent.thisId==k.key ? "selected" : ""}>${k.value}</option> 1. 本文章为转载内容,我们尊重原作者对文章享有的著作权。如有内容错误或侵权问题,欢迎原作者联系我们进行内容更正或删除文章。
el-select结合v-if动态控制template显示隐藏 背景: 根据(取值方式)select框中当选择项: 1:范围匹配的时候,(取值)显示两个输入框(上线,下线); 2:精确匹配的时候,(取值)显示一个输入框(精确) 代码实现 <el-table-columnlabel="取值方式"min-width="100"align="center"><templatescope="scope"><el-selectv-...
在这个例子中,当用户选择“选项1”时,change事件会传递'option1',并且selectedValue会更新为'option1'。这种机制确保了数据的一致性和可靠性,使得开发者可以更加专注于业务逻辑的实现。 2.3 处理选中项值变化时的常见问题 在实际开发中,处理el-select组件的change事件时可能会遇到一些常见的问题。以下是一些典型的问题...
<el-option label="男" value="male"></el-option> <el-option label="女" value="female"></el-option> </el-select> 效果如下: 2.2 选项绑定数组 选项绑定数组,可以通过v-for循环进行动态绑定。 数据来源--绑定数组--选中值{{selectedCityId}} ...
<el-select class="select" :popper-append-to-body="false" v-model="selectValue" placeholder="请选择" popper-class="select-option"> <el-option v-for="item in options" :key="item.value" :label="item.label" :value="item.value"> ...
在 js 中利用 changeLogisticsUser 函数根据 el-select 选项获取到 logisticsUser 对象,然后给 createForm.logisticsUser 对象赋值。 我想实现的是改变 logisticsUser 对象后页面中对应的控件值也改变。 但是现在的效果是:改变 el-select 的选项值 (选中 新浪) 后页面控件值没有变化,然后再次改变 el-select 选中值...
<el-option v-for="item in options":key="item.value":label="item.label":value="item.value"> </el-option> </el-select> changeSelect(){this.$forceUpdate() } 注:如果动态改变对象或数组中的值,如果没有动态变化,记得使用this.$set